WHS Regulations Chapter 6CONSTRUCTION WORK CHANGES • Definition of construction work • Principal Contractor duties • Construction induction • Duties of designers of structures • Work near underground essential services • The following has been moved into the chapter on Plant & Structures • Overhead protective structures • Structural collapse • Safe lowering of materials Workbook p38

  3. Definition of Construction Work Construction work means “any work carried out in connection with the construction, alteration, conversion, fitting-out, commissioning, renovation, repair, maintenance, refurbishment, demolition, decommissioning or dismantling of a structure” Workbook p38

  7. The PCBU that commissionsa construction project is the principal contractor Aconstruction project is a project that involves construction work where the cost of the construction work is $250 000 or more

  10. Safe Work Method Statements Safe Work Method Statements (SWMS) are required for ALL HIGH RISK CONSTRUCTION WORK and must be prepared before work commences. SWMS must: • Identifywork that is high risk construction work • Specify hazards andrisks associated with that work • Describe measures to control risks • Describe how the risk control measures are to be implemented, monitored and reviewed

  11. Safe Work Method StatementsCompliance • PCBU must give a copy to the Principal Contractor before work commences • PCBU must put in place arrangements to ensure SWMS is followed • If high risk construction work is not carried out in accordance with the SWMS, the work MUST be: • stopped immediately or as soon as safe to do so; • resumed in accordance with the statement

Person who commissions work MUST • Consult with the designer about how to ensure risks arising from the design during construction work are: • Eliminated, so far as is reasonably practicable, or • Minimised, so far as is reasonably practicable • Give the designer and the principal contractor information regarding hazards and risks

  16. Design Safety Report Must account for: • maintenance, • refurbishment, • demolition and • dismantling of a structure Must specify hazards that may create risks not only during initial building but to workers who undertake maintenance or demolition work in the future

General Construction Induction PCBUs must ensure that: • general induction training is provided to relevant workers • workers have been trained before directing or allowing a worker to carry out construction work Workers must: • keep their general induction training card available for inspection

Activity 8: Case study 1 • The contract value is less than $250k so the subcontractors job is not a construction project and the sub contractor does not have principal contractor duties • The sub contractor does not have to prepare a WHS plan but will have to work within the plan provided by the principal contractor • As the work is high risk construction work the sub contractor will need to prepare SWMS relevant to their specific tasks Workbook p42

  20. Activity 8: Case study 2 • The off site prefabrication work is not construction work • The dismantling of prefab buildings is construction work • For the dismantling work the PCBU would have additional duties such as managing the risks of construction work and preventing unauthorised access.
